Turn your old Android phone into Android Auto screen. Wireless Android Auto version with Headunit Reloaded and WiFi Launcher.
Did you know that there is a practical way to use your old Android phone sitting in the drawer again? It is possible to turn your old phone into a wireless Android Auto screen without buying a new multimedia system or adding an extra screen to your vehicle.
In this guide, we show you step by step the system where you can benefit from navigation, music and other Android Auto features in your vehicle by using a second Android phone as an Android Auto receiver.
Although the installation is quite easy, some settings need to be made.

First prepare the phones
Before starting work, pair two Android phones with each other via Bluetooth. Then turn on Hotspot on the phone you will convert to the Android Auto screen and connect your main phone to this Wi-Fi network.

Headunit Reloaded settings
When you first connect your phone, you may not be able to get a stable view.
After opening the application, enter the Settings section. Then switch to Graphics settings.
You can make general settings from this section. You can edit all settings related to icon overflow, alignment, colors, in short, the view, from this section.
If you experience lag, black screen or performance problems, you can get a more stable experience by lowering the Pixel Density value.
